When Should You See a Concussion Specialist?
A family physician, ER doctor, etc., will refer the patient to a concussion specialist for evaluation if they suspect a mild traumatic brain injury (TBI). Here's when you should see a specialist. To prescribe the right treatment and give good school, sports, and work accommodations, the specialist would need to quantify the severity of the concussion (here on referred to as injury) and any potential neurological abnormalities as the cornerstones to successful injury care and management are early diagnosis and treatment.
